    upload_2017-1-2_12-1-31.png STOKE CITY v WATFORD upload_2017-1-2_12-1-58.png
    Date : Tuesday 3rd January 2017
    Venue : Bet365 Stadium
    Kick Off : 20.00 GMT

    please log in to view this image


    There has been little festive cheer for Stoke after the fixture computer handed them trips to Anfield and Stamford Bridge in between Christmas and new year and despite flattering to deceive before losing both games, the visit of Watford gives them a chance to end on a high. Sunday’s home humbling by Spurs was a fifth defeat in seven for Walter Mazzarri’s inconsistent side.

    Last season Stoke City 0 Watford 2 (Abdi, Deeney )
    Stoke:
    Form WLDDLL

    Discipline Y35 R1

    Leading scorer Allen 5

    Injured Muniesa , Cameron , Butland , Ireland , Walters

    Watford :
    Form LWLLDL

    Discipline Y46 R3

    Leading scorer Capoue 5

    Injured Mariappa , Okaka , Behrami , Janmaat Success , Amrabat, Zúñiga , Pereyra

    Referee Neil Swarbrick

    This season Games 11, Y42, R0, 3.82 cards per game
